Guns & Gadgets 2nd Amendment News talks about how the Supreme Court decided that the ATF can control some gun parts kits and unfinished receivers. This affects people who make guns at home. Not all kits are seen as firearms, and each will be looked at separately. Some people are upset, saying this gives too much power to officials who aren’t elected. …Learn More, Click The Button Below.

I Allegedly talks about how a Wells Fargo Bank is thinking about buying the postal service to make money from its buildings. They believe this could be profitable. However, postal workers are worried about losing their jobs or getting paid less. The postal service is struggling with money, losing $10 billion a year and facing problems with fake stamps. …Learn More, Click The Button Below.
